VP JULDEH JALLOH URGES STAKEHOLDERS TO REACH DEVOLUTION BENCHMARKS

Vice President of the Republic of Sierra Leone Dr. Mohamed Juldeh Jalloh on Monday 14th September, urged stakeholders to reach the benchmarks set by the Inter-Ministerial Committee on devolution.

Speaking at the Ministry of Local Government and Rural Development Inter Ministerial Committee (MMC) Meeting at the Bintumani Conference Center at Man O War Bay, Aberdeen, VP Juldeh Jalloh outlined the purpose of the meeting, which he said, was designed to take stock of the decentralization process and adopt the toad map elaborated by the ministry of local government and rural development. The process, he said, started in 2004 with the establishment of democratically elected councils followed by the need to build both human and financial capacity of the councils.  The process, he said, in spite of immense efforts has been marred by certain problematic dynamics.

In the last two and half years, he said, government has been doing fantastic work in providing funding for the decentralization process and taken bold steps to devolution. He called on stakeholders to continue to work very hard to ensure the viability of the councils. The meeting was attended by several Ministers, deputy Ministers, professional heads and local council representatives. Key decisions were taken to move the decentralization process forward.
